Xilinx has made a 5G wireless breakthrough by integrating RF-class analogue technology into its 16nm All Programmable MPSoCs.The new All Programmable RFSoCs eliminate data converters, providing a reduction of 50-75% in power consumption and footprint, suitable for 5G massive-MIMO and millimetre-wave wireless backhaul applications. "Integrating RF signal processing into All Programmable SoCs enables our customers to dramatically change their systems' architectures," said Liam Madden, Corporate VP at Xilinx.
